Honma TW727 P vs Honma TW737 P
Side-by-side factory specifications. Differing values are highlighted.
Honma TW727 Pforged, two-piece (maraging stainless face welded to a mild-steel body) · maraging stainless steel face, mild steel body, satin finish with double-layer plating, gloss silver paintHonma TW737 Pcast pocket cavity · mild steel, cast, satin finish with double-layer plating
Specification comparison
| Club | TW727 P loft | TW737 P loft | TW727 P lie | TW737 P lie | TW727 P length | TW737 P length |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 3 | 19 | 19 | 59.5 | 59.5 | 39 | 39 |
| 4 | 21 | 21 | 60 | 60 | 38.5 | 38.5 |
| 5 | 24 | 24 | 60.5 | 60.5 | 38 | 38 |
| 6 | 27 | 27 | 61 | 61 | 37.5 | 37.5 |
| 7 | 30 | 30 | 61.5 | 61.5 | 37 | 37 |
| 8 | 34 | 34 | 62 | 62 | 36.5 | 36.5 |
| 9 | 38 | 38 | 62.5 | 62.5 | 36 | 36 |
| 10 | 43 | 43 | 63 | 63 | 35.5 | 35.5 |
| 11 | 49 | 49 | 63 | 63.5 | 35 | 35 |
| SW | 56 | 56 | 63.5 | 63.5 | 35 | 35 |
Highlighted cells differ between the two sets. Lofts and lies are factory standard.
Which should you choose?
The TW727 P and TW737 P share the same lofts on every club on file, so the difference is in head construction, feel and forgiveness rather than trajectory.
